What Is Urgent Vietnam Visa Processing?
Urgent processing is priority handling on the standard Vietnam e-visa, for travelers who need approval faster than the normal 3–5 working day window. Whether you missed the regular deadline, a business trip came up unexpectedly, or your flight is simply sooner than planned, several speed tiers exist to match different timelines.

1-Day Vietnam Visa — Best for Short-Notice Travel
The 1-day tier is ideal if you realize a day or so before departure that your visa isn't sorted. With this option:
- Processed within the same Vietnamese working day when submitted with enough buffer
- Runs Monday to Friday, during government working hours
- Total cost: $110, government fee included
- Delivered by email as a PDF, ready to print
Applications submitted right before a weekend or public holiday get processed the next available working day.
5-Hour Vietnam Visa — When You Need a Specific Time
The 5-hour tier is a step up from the 1-day option, suitable when:
- Your flight is later today
- You need the document by roughly a specific time, not just "sometime this working day"
- Delivery is committed within about 5 hours of submission
Fee: $125 USD, government fee included.

Important Notes Before Applying
- Government processing runs Monday to Friday only
- No processing on weekends or Vietnamese public holidays — see our weekend service if that applies to you
- Apply as early as possible during working hours for the best chance of same-day delivery
- Check your spam/junk folder for the approval email

Frequently Asked Questions
What's the difference between the 5-hour and 1-day Vietnam visa tiers?
The 1-day tier ($110) is processed within the same Vietnamese working day, suitable if your flight is tomorrow or later today with a full day's buffer. The 5-hour tier ($125) commits to delivery within 5 hours specifically, suitable if you need the document by a particular time today.
Which one should I choose if my flight is tomorrow?
The 1-day tier is usually the better fit — it's cheaper, and a full working day is normally enough buffer for a flight departing the next day.
Are these tiers available on weekends?
No, both rely on Vietnamese government working hours, Monday through Friday. A separate weekend service is available if your flight falls on a Saturday or Sunday.
Is delivery within the exact stated time guaranteed?
No exact time can be absolutely guaranteed, since Vietnamese immigration makes the final decision, not the agency. A refund applies if the committed timeframe isn't met.
